The PIXI Smart Feeder is an innovative pet care device designed to simplify feeding schedules, ensure portion control, and allow pet owners to remotely manage their pets’ meals. This guide covers everything you need to know about setting up, maintaining, and optimizing the PIXI Smart Feeder for your pet’s needs.
Installation and Setup of the PIXI Smart Feeder
Tools Required
- PIXI Smart Feeder device
- Power source (AC adapter or batteries)
- Smartphone or tablet with the PIXI app installed
- Wi-Fi network with internet access
Step-by-Step Setup
- Unbox the Device: Start by carefully unboxing the PIXI Smart Feeder. Ensure all components are present, including the feeder, power adapter, and any additional parts such as food containers or lids.
- Install the App: Download and install the PIXI app from your device’s app store (available for both iOS and Android). Make sure the app is updated to the latest version for optimal functionality.
- Powering Up: Plug in the PIXI Smart Feeder using the provided AC adapter. If using batteries, insert the required battery type and ensure they are correctly installed.
- Connect to Wi-Fi: Open the PIXI app on your smartphone or tablet. Follow the on-screen instructions to connect the feeder to your Wi-Fi network. This typically involves selecting your network and entering the password.
- Configure Feeding Preferences: Once connected, you will be prompted to set up feeding schedules, portion sizes, and other preferences. Use the app’s intuitive interface to customize these settings based on your pet’s dietary needs.
Routine Maintenance for PIXI Smart Feeder
Cleaning and Care
- Daily Maintenance: After each feeding session, ensure the food tray is cleaned to prevent buildup of residue. Use a damp cloth to wipe down the surface, avoiding harsh chemicals that may harm the feeder.
- Weekly Check: Once a week, check the food compartment for any leftover food and clean the entire unit with mild soap and warm water. Be sure to dry it thoroughly before refilling.
- Battery Replacement: If you’re using batteries, check their charge level regularly. Replace them as needed to ensure uninterrupted operation.
- Firmware Updates: The PIXI app may prompt you for firmware updates to enhance functionality. Make sure to install updates as they become available.
Troubleshooting Common Issues with PIXI Smart Feeder
Wi-Fi Connectivity Issues
- Symptom: The feeder is not connecting to the Wi-Fi network.
- Solution: Ensure the feeder is within range of your router and that your Wi-Fi network is working properly. If the issue persists, try restarting both the feeder and your router. Also, confirm that your Wi-Fi network is 2.4 GHz, as the PIXI Smart Feeder does not support 5 GHz networks.
Portion Control Problems
- Symptom: The feeder is dispensing too much or too little food.
- Solution: Double-check the portion size settings in the PIXI app. If the portions still seem incorrect, ensure that the food compartment is not clogged and that the food type is compatible with the feeder.
Battery Life Shortage
- Symptom: The feeder’s battery is depleting too quickly.
- Solution: If using batteries, consider switching to a more durable power source, such as the AC adapter. If using the adapter and still facing issues, check for power surges or electrical interference that might be affecting performance.
Customization and Optimization for Your Pet’s Feeding Needs
Adjusting Portion Sizes
The PIXI Smart Feeder allows you to customize the portion size for each meal. Use the app to set the amount of food dispensed at each scheduled feeding. This ensures your pet receives the right portion every time, helping to maintain a healthy diet.
Scheduling Feedings
With PIXI’s app, you can set multiple feeding times per day. Whether you have a busy schedule or want to maintain a consistent feeding routine for your pet, you can automate the process. Simply input the desired times, and the feeder will take care of the rest.
Remote Access
One of the standout features of the PIXI Smart Feeder is remote access. Using the PIXI app, you can feed your pet even when you’re not at home. This is especially useful for those with irregular work hours or for pet owners who travel frequently.
